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

The invention relates to tissue adhesives or sealants, more specifically to fibrinogen based sealants reinforced with particulate material and chemically cross-linked. More particularly, the present invention is directed to t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material containing thrombin, fibrinogen, a biocompatible particulate material having amine functionality, and a biocompatible polymer containing aldehyde groups. The present invention is also directed to methods for the use of such materials.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

I claim: 1. A t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material, wherein said t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material is a two-part system comprising a first solution and a second solution, comprising: thrombin, fibrinogen, a biocompatible particulate material having amine functionality, said biocompatible particulate material is atelocollagen a biocompatible polymer containing aldehyde groups, wherein said biocompatible polymer is oxidized dextran or polyvinyl alcohol acetoacetate; and a catalyst, wherein said first solution comprises thrombin, biocompatible particulate material, and the biocompatible polymer; wherein said second solution comprises fibrinogen and the catalyst; and wherein said catalyst is DABCO. 2. The t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material of claim 1 , wherein the biocompatible polymer containing aldehyde groups is oxidized dextran. 3. The t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material of claim 2 , wherein the biocompatible particulate material is atelocollagen, and wherein the biocompatible polymer containing aldehyde groups is oxidized dextran. 4. The t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material of claim 3 , wherein said first solution comprises thrombin, atelocollagen, and oxidized dextran and wherein said second solution comprises fibrinogen and DABCO. 5. The t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material of claim 4 , wherein concentration of atelocollagen is about 2%; particle size of atelocollagen is less than 100 micron; concentration of oxidized dextran is about 10% by volume, and the molecular weight of oxidized dextran is between about 10,000 and 100,000. 6. The tissue s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ding material of claim 5 , wherein said first solution and said second solution are sprayed substantially simultaneously or sequentially on the tissue to form sealant, adhesive, hemostat, or scaffolding.
